Located in Ashford, this holiday home offers proximity to the entrance of Mount Rainier National Park, making it ideal for travelers seeking a nature-focused retreat. With three bedrooms and two bathrooms, it provides ample space for families.
Guests frequently praise the excellent location and the quiet, private atmosphere. Amenities such as the hot tub and heated bathroom floors are highlighted as key contributors to a comfortable stay.
However, some guests have noted issues with aging furniture and occasional difficulties with the door lock system. It is a suitable choice for those looking to enjoy a peaceful getaway in a natural setting.
